Erro em IF

1. Erro em IF

Márcio Brignol Silveira
marciobrignol

(usa Debian)

Enviado em 18/02/2008 - 11:15h

Olá pessoal.. Estou desenvolvendo uma aplicação em perl. Está quase pronta, pois existe um erro que ta me matando. O erro é em um IF. Faço consuta ao banco de dados, testo se o campo ta vazio para fazer uma concatenação em uma string. Porém quando o campo vez vazio da o seguinte erro: "Use of uninitialized value in string eq". Alguém pode me dar uma luz?

Segue codigo abaixo:
foreach $j (2..44){
print $clifi[$j]."\n";
if ($clifi[$j] eq ""){
$str_cliente .= '^';
}else{
$str_cliente .= '^'.$clifi[$j];
}
}

Aguardo Contato


  


2. Re: Erro em IF

Marcos Vettorazzo
karioka_pr

(usa Slackware)

Enviado em 22/02/2008 - 17:24h

tente substituir o vazio por um \NULL no banco e no script e tratar. Creio que será mais fácil de resolver.






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ts